Remembering Our Angels​

Remembering Our Angels is an annual service
by candle-light for parents, families and friends who have experienced, or been touched by the loss
of a baby or child.

How long an infant or child lived has no bearing on how great your loss is and everyone experiences grief in their own way.

Whether you are a parent, guardian, family member or friend, the loss of an infant or child can have a profound effect on our own lives as well as our wider community.

Founded in 1934

The first funeral conducted by Tobin Brothers Funerals was for Ena Margaret Price in 1934. In its first year, the company conducted 53 funerals and after the payment of creditors and the collection of debts, it made a modest profit.
